HOMES FOR SALE GRAPEVINE TEXAS
Grapevine is located in Tarrant County in the Fort Worth metropolitan area. Highways 114 and 121 run through Grapevine for easy commuting, and part of the Fort Worth International Airport lies within the city limits. For education, the Faith Christian School is a private school in the city. The Grapevine-Colleyville Independent School District and Carroll ISD primarily serve Grapevine. In 2007, Newsweek ranked Grapevine High School as the 41st best high school in the nation—the same year CNN Money rated Grapevine as one of "America's Best Places to Live." The city's name is derived from the prevalent grapes that grow naturally in the area. Wineries abound, as do restaurants, shops and year-round entertainment options, especially in the historic downtown area. Visitors will be blown away by the Gaylord Texan and Great Wolf Lodge, which are more than just hotels: they're full-scale entertainment areas frequented by tourists and locals alike. Grapevine Mills Mall is an enormous shopping center that also includes a separate Bass Pro Shop. Grapevine Lake is a popular attraction for those who enjoy boating, fishing and swimming.
